OOPS? — Los Angeles TV Station Updates Story that Falsely Accused Border Patrol of Abusing Landscaper

A Los Angeles CW network affiliate had to update a news story that falsely accused Border Patrol agents of abusing a man working as a landscaper in Santa Ana, California, on Saturday. The update followed Department of Homeland Security officials posting a video showing the man attacking Border Patrol agents with a weed wacker before the incomplete video, published by KTLA.

KTLA posted a video on social media reporting that seven or more masked men wearing U.S. Border Patrol vests “are seen violently detaining a Santa Ana father before forcing him into the back of an unmarked car.

The following day, Department of Homeland Security officials posted “the rest of the story” on social media with a video showing the man assaulting the agents with a weed wacker. “Perhaps the mainstream media would like our officers to stand there and be mowed down instead of defending themselves?” officials wrote…
